<meter id="pryje"><nav id="pryje"><delect id="pryje"></delect></nav></meter>
          <label id="pryje"></label>

          關(guān) 閉

          新聞中心

          EEPW首頁(yè) > 工控自動(dòng)化 > 設(shè)計(jì)應(yīng)用 > 基于SOPC的通用TFT-LCD控制器IP核設(shè)計(jì)

          基于SOPC的通用TFT-LCD控制器IP核設(shè)計(jì)

          作者: 時(shí)間:2010-10-19 來(lái)源:網(wǎng)絡(luò) 收藏

          本文引用地址:http://www.ex-cimer.com/article/162771.htm


          組件編輯器是SoPC Builder的一個(gè)重要組成部分,可以使用該工具將用戶定制邏輯封裝成組件,并在SoPC Builder環(huán)境中像其他標(biāo)準(zhǔn)組件一樣使用。在SoPC Builder環(huán)境下,啟動(dòng)組件編輯器,按照組件編輯圖形用戶界面的提示,做相應(yīng)的操作。主要有導(dǎo)入硬件HDL代碼LCD-INTERFACE,為硬件邏輯代碼中的信號(hào)指定Avalon信號(hào)類型、Avalon接口和設(shè)置添加組件的界面向?qū)У龋詈缶蜕闪擞脩糇远x的組件
          LCD_INTERFACE。它以核的形式存放在SoPCBuilder的組件庫(kù)中供使用,把液晶顯示成Avalon總線的slave設(shè)備。由于該是參數(shù)化的,可以很容易地修改TFT_LCD液晶的時(shí)序參數(shù),具有很強(qiáng)的性。通過(guò)Terasic公司的TRDB_LTM彩色液晶顯示開(kāi)發(fā)板進(jìn)行設(shè)計(jì)驗(yàn)證。TRDB_LTM采用Toppoly公司的TFT_LCD模塊TD043MTEAl,4.3英寸屏。時(shí)序參數(shù)中,橫向時(shí)序參數(shù)為:時(shí)鐘頻率(NCLK)33.2 MHz;橫向有效數(shù)據(jù)為800點(diǎn);H_LINE=1 056;Hsync_Blank=216;Hsync_Front_Porch=40??v向時(shí)序參數(shù)為:縱向有效數(shù)據(jù)為480點(diǎn);V_LINE=525;Vsync_Blank=35;Vsync_Front_Porch=10。
          按上面的時(shí)序參數(shù)在SoPC系統(tǒng)中配置TFT_LCD液晶核后,設(shè)置屏幕背景為白屏,并在上面用黑線畫(huà)一個(gè)矩形,顯示結(jié)果如圖5所示。如果將時(shí)序參數(shù)中的數(shù)據(jù)做如下調(diào)整,將橫向有效顯示數(shù)據(jù)設(shè)置為480點(diǎn),縱向有效顯示數(shù)據(jù)設(shè)置為360點(diǎn),做同上的驗(yàn)證,顯示結(jié)果如圖6所示。由這兩個(gè)圖可見(jiàn),該具有很好的性。



          4 結(jié)語(yǔ)
          介紹一種控制器的設(shè)計(jì),用HDL語(yǔ)言對(duì)各模塊進(jìn)行描述,包括內(nèi)部控制器、Avalon總線主從接口、液晶時(shí)序數(shù)據(jù)輸出接口等的邏輯描述。最后在SoPC Builder工具里以自定義組件的形式添加到SoPC系統(tǒng)中,以核的形式存放在SoPC的組件庫(kù)中,供以后的系統(tǒng)開(kāi)發(fā)使用。由于采用了參數(shù)化的組件設(shè)計(jì)思想,使得該IP核具有很強(qiáng)的通用性,大大簡(jiǎn)化了底層編程的復(fù)雜度。經(jīng)實(shí)驗(yàn)證明,該設(shè)計(jì)方法具有較強(qiáng)的實(shí)用性和通用性。同時(shí),該設(shè)計(jì)也為開(kāi)發(fā)其他SoPC的Controller IP Core提供了一個(gè)范例。


          上一頁(yè) 1 2 3 下一頁(yè)

          評(píng)論


          相關(guān)推薦

          技術(shù)專區(qū)

          關(guān)閉
          看屁屁www成人影院,亚洲人妻成人图片,亚洲精品成人午夜在线,日韩在线 欧美成人 (function(){ var bp = document.createElement('script'); var curProtocol = window.location.protocol.split(':')[0]; if (curProtocol === 'https') { bp.src = 'https://zz.bdstatic.com/linksubmit/push.js'; } else { bp.src = 'http://push.zhanzhang.baidu.com/push.js'; } var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(bp, s); })();